Senior Product Marketing Specialist
TradeJobsWorkforceEssential Duties and Responsibilities
- Collaborate with Finance, Sales, and Operations teams to forecast product revenues effectively.
- Develop and execute innovative marketing plans for both new and existing products.
- Proactively manage marketing programs, influencing cross-functional initiatives to achieve strategic and financial goals for the product portfolio.
- Create compelling product-oriented content that highlights unique selling points and differentiates offerings.
- Lead the execution of key marketing initiatives, including product strategies, pricing, promotions, sales team training, and product claims development.
- Conduct periodic market analyses focusing on customers, technologies, competitors, patient populations, and insurers to optimize strategies, tactics, and opportunity assessments.
- Partner with R&D, Technology, Sales, and other departments to create innovative products and services, playing a key role in the commercialization process.
- Engage with customers to gather insights and requirements for new products and initiatives.
- Contribute to fostering a culture of success and sustainable competitive advantage.
- Provide technical product training and leadership to the Sales team.
- Demonstrate the ability to synthesize diverse inputs into clear objectives, strategies, and actionable plans.
Basic Qualifications
- Minimum of 5 years of experience in a product-oriented marketing role.
- Bachelor's degree from an accredited university.
Preferred Qualifications
- MBA from a top-tier business school.
- Bachelor's degree majoring or minoring in a STEM field.
- Experience in marketing for medical or dental device manufacturers, especially with FDA Class II devices.
- Familiarity with the Dental, Sleep Medicine, or similar industries.
- Experience leading or participating in New Product Introduction (NPI) processes.
- Results-driven, self-motivated individual.
- Exceptional analytical skills, with a scientific approach to marketing.
